A sizeable crowd welcomed the annual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r. Day Parade on Saturday, January 14. Turnout was strong and the parade was long, despite the chilly weather. The parade traveled south on Ocean Boulevard from 15th Avenue North to Eighth Avenue North. Horry County Schools’ All Star Marching Band provided musical entertainment. Other entries included floats, business groups, the Myrtle Beach Pelicans and local celebrities. The annual parade was sponsored by the Carolinas African American Foundation, with support from the City of Myrtle Beach, the Myrtle Beach Area Chamber of Commerce and the Myrtle Beach Downtown Alliance.
